What Is the BISP 8171 Program in Pakistan?
The Benazir Income Support Programme (BISP) is the largest social welfare program in Pakistan. It was created to provide financial assistance to poor and deserving families.
Through this program, the government gives quarterly payments to eligible households to help them meet their daily needs.
The 8171 system is the official verification platform used to check:
- Eligibility for BISP assistance
- Payment status
- Registration information
The system is connected to the National Socio-Economic Registry (NSER) database, which stores information about households across the country.

How to Check BISP 8171 New Payment via CNIC Online (2026 Method)
The easiest way to verify your payment is through the official 8171 web portal.
The process is simple and takes only a few minutes.
Step-by-Step Method
Step 1: Visit the Official Portal
Open the 8171 BISP web portal in your internet browser.
Step 2: Enter Your CNIC Number
Type your 13-digit CNIC number without spaces or dashes.
Step 3: Complete the Security Verification
Enter the captcha code shown on the screen.
Step 4: Click the “Check Status” Button
Submit your request to check your payment information.
Step 5: View Your Payment Details
The system will display:
- Your eligibility status
- Payment confirmation
- Next installment information
This is the most accurate method because it directly connects with the government database.
How to Check BISP 8171 Payment via SMS
If you do not have internet access, you can check your payment using the SMS service.
SMS Verification Method
Follow these simple steps.
- Open the SMS application on your mobile phone
- Type your 13-digit CNIC number
- Send the message to 8171
- Wait for a reply from the system
Within a few seconds, you will receive a message telling you:
- Whether you are eligible
- If your payment has been released
This service works on all major mobile networks in Pakistan, including Jazz, Zong, Telenor, and Ufone.
Who Is Eligible for the BISP 8171 Payment in 2026?
The government uses the NSER survey data to determine who qualifies for the program.
Only families with low income are selected.
Main Eligibility Requirements
- Monthly income below the poverty threshold
- Female head of household preferred
- Widows or divorced women with children
- Disabled persons in low-income households
- Families registered in the NSER database
People Who Are Not Eligible
Some individuals may not qualify for the program.
Examples include:
- Government employees with high salaries
- Business owners with large assets
- Individuals paying high taxes
- People who frequently travel abroad
If your financial condition changes, your eligibility may also change.
How to Register for the BISP 8171 Program
Families who are not yet part of the program can apply through the BISP registration process.
Registration Steps
- Visit the nearest BISP Tehsil Office
- Bring your CNIC and family information
- Complete the NSER survey
- Submit the required documents
- Wait for confirmation via SMS from 8171
Once your application is approved, you will receive financial assistance in future payment cycles.
BISP 8171 Payment Distribution Methods
The government provides several secure methods for beneficiaries to receive their payments.
Common Payment Methods
- BISP payment centers
- Partner banks
- ATM withdrawals for registered users
- Authorized retailer shops
All payments are distributed through biometric verification to ensure the correct person receives the money.
